Answer: Option (D) is the correct answer.

Step-by-step explanation:

Electric field and magnetic field result in the formation of waves known as electromagnetic waves.

In cell phones, when chemical energy is converted into electrical energy then electrical energy first transforms into electromagnetic waves which travel through air.

After that this electromagnetic wave is transformed into sound energy due to which we are able to listen music, movies etc on our cell phones.
